Description
Stoneford Cottage is an early 19th-century villa located on Rainham Road South in Dagenham. The building is made of stucco and stands two storeys tall, featuring three windows with glazing bars. The ground floor has panelled shutters and a central panelled door, which is topped by a plain semi-circular fanlight. The upper floor windows are adorned with ornamental cast iron window box guards. The cottage has overhanging eaves and a flat pitched hipped roof covered with slate. Additionally, there are cast iron railings along the front boundary wall.
